Insurance & Divorce: Your Job: Maintaining Your Life Insurance:
You've entered a new stage in your life with different priorities and needs .... but many of
your financial responsibilities are unchanged. Here are a few things to consider when you
evaluate how leaving your job will affect your life insurance needs.
Things you should know about Life Insurance
Your employer-sponsored policy may not remain in-force
Many people buy group life insurance through an employer sponsored plan. If you're one
of them, find out what happens to this policy when you leave your job. Can you continue
your insurance by converting the group coverage to an individual policy? What steps must
you take to do that? Can you continue your coverage without a physical? (That's not
necessarily a plus: If you're in good health, you may pay less for a policy that does require
a physical.) How much would you have to pay for converted coverage -- and how does that
cost compare with buying a new individual policy? Investigate your options now to avoid
risking any gaps in your life insurance coverage.
Your coverage amount should address your new needs
This is a good time to reevaluate the amount of coverage you need, especially if it's been
a few years since you bought life insurance. Your policy should be big enough to cover
your dependents' immediate financial needs (like the cost of your funeral and short-term
expenses), their ongoing monthly living expenses, and specific longer-term financial
obligations like paying off the mortgage and covering the cost of college tuition for your
children.
